本文目錄導讀:
如何將CSS應用于將文字排列成列
在網頁設計中,我們經常需要將文字從一行排列變成垂直列排列,這種布局的改變可以通過CSS(層疊樣式表)輕松實現,下面,我們將探討如何實現這一效果。
使用CSS的display屬性
我們可以使用CSS的display屬性來改變HTML元素的顯示方式,對于文字列排列,我們可以將display屬性設置為block或inline-block,這樣,每個文字元素都會占據一行,形成垂直列。
p { display: block; /* 或者 inline-block */ }
使用CSS的文本對齊屬性
我們還可以使用CSS的文本對齊屬性(如text-align)來確保文字在列中正確對齊,我們可以設置文本居中對齊,以確保文字在列中垂直居中對齊。
p { text-align: center; /* 或者 left, right */ }
使用CSS的垂直對齊屬性
對于需要垂直對齊的文字,我們還可以使用CSS的vertical-align屬性,我們可以設置vertical-align為middle,使文字在列中垂直居中對齊。
p { vertical-align: middle; /* 或者 top, bottom */ }
使用CSS的列屬性
對于更復雜的列布局需求,我們可以使用CSS的列屬性(column-count或column-width),這些屬性允許我們指定列的數目或寬度,從而實現更靈活的列布局。
p { column-count: 3; /* 指定列數 */ /* 或者 */ column-width: 100px; /* 指定列寬 */ }
通過使用CSS的各種屬性和功能,我們可以輕松地將文字從一行排列轉換為垂直列排列,這些技術不僅適用于文字,還適用于其他HTML元素,為網頁設計師提供了豐富的布局選擇。